Nugent Crossroads, Kentucky
Unincorporated community in Kentucky, United States
Nugent Crossroads is an unincorporated community in Woodford County, in the U.S. state of Kentucky.[1]
History
Variant names were "Wallace" and "Wallace Station".[2] A post office called Wallace Station was in operation from 1886 until 1903; the post office was renamed Wallace in 1903, and closed in 1913.[3] The present name honors James Nugent, a local merchant.[2]
